Synopsis
In 1889 France, Dodin Bouffant, a celebrated gastronome who depends on his devoted personal cook and longtime lover Eugénie, shares with her a lifetime of culinary passion and tenderness. When she refuses to marry him, he resolves to prove his love in an unprecedented way for a man of his station: he will cook a meal himself for her.
